More insurance companies are now covering Spravato (esketamine nasal spray), which is increasing access to ketamine therapy in a powerful way.

But increased access also means many patients are entering treatment without preparation, guidance, or integration support.

In this practical and compassionate crash-course episode, ketamine coach and hypnotherapist Anna Krishtal shares 3 essential tips to help you make the most of your Spravato sessions — even if your clinic provides little instruction or a clinical environment that feels impersonal.

If you’re currently receiving Spravato treatments — or considering starting — this episode will help you understand how to use the neuroplastic window intentionally so ketamine can create real, lasting change.
